    Vivien Alcock (23 September 1924 – 11 October 2003) was an English writer of children's books.[citation needed]

    Life and career

    Alcock was born in Worthing, now in West Sussex, England, and her family moved to Devizes in Wiltshire when she was ten years old.

    She was the youngest of three sisters who were devoted to reading, drawing, and storytelling.[1] Alcock studied at Oxford University's Ruskin School of Drawing until 1942, when she left the program to join the women's branch of the British Army (Auxiliary Territorial Service).[1][2]

    Alcock and Leon Garfield met while she was driving ambulances in Belgium.

    They married and adopted a daughter, named Jane
